Thankfully no rain today, but temperatures were still very low with the occasional bit of direct sunlight on the tank.
What started off as a slow day ended up with some more large steps forwards under the circumstances.

Jim continued grafting away at the chassis with the more abrasive wire wheel (an insanely time consuming job) whilst Adam had a go at setting up his gas. Sadly the latter wasn’t successful but he continued to work on other areas including the protecting brake hangers from the track-side half of the wagon, ready for the sand blaster.

I carried on where I left off from my last visit, by wire wheeling an area I had previously needle-gunned. With the help of Adam, I added filler to sort some small imperfections in the tank, this time making sure we didn’t mix up the whole tub of filler in one go!
Adam and Jim assisted me in removing the second ladder from the wagon before the pair cracked on with removing a section of laminated metal from the body of the tank. An area we plan to re-weld some new metal back in.
